When to Call an Emergency Plumber: Top Warning Signs
As a homeowner, you rely on your plumbing system to function properly. From providing hot water for your showers to flushing away waste, your plumbing system is essential to the comfort and safety of your home. However, sometimes things can go wrong, and you may experience plumbing emergencies that require immediate attention. And knowing when to call an emergency plumber can make a significant difference. Here are some top warning signs that you need to look out for:
No Water Flow
When you turn on your tap and no water comes out, it’s frustrating and could be a sign of a significant underlying problem. Typically, the cause could be a burst pipe or blockage somewhere in your plumbing system. Before calling an emergency plumber, check with your water supply company to rule out any general water outage. However, if the water supply is not the issue, call an emergency plumber immediately to prevent any further damage to your plumbing system.
Burst Pipes
Burst pipes are one of the most common plumbing emergencies, which can cause significant damage to your entire home in just a matter of minutes. It could lead to flooding, water damage, and mold growth. You may notice water pooling or reduced water pressure, indicating a burst pipe. It’s important to call an emergency plumber as soon as possible to prevent further damage to your home. In the meantime, turn off your water supply and electricity to avoid any electrical hazards.
Gas Leak
A gas leak is a severe emergency that requires immediate attention. If you smell gas in your home, immediately evacuate and call an emergency plumber. Gas leaks can lead to explosions or fires, and it’s essential to turn off your gas supply and wait outside until the plumber arrives. Attempting to fix a gas leak on your own is dangerous and requires specialized training and necessary equipment.
Sewage Backup
If you notice sewage backup in your sinks, toilets, or shower drains, it could be a sign of a clogged sewer line. Sewage backup can cause damage to your plumbing system and pose a health hazard to you and your family. An emergency plumber can quickly diagnose and fix the issue. In the meantime, avoid using plumbing fixtures to prevent further sewage backup and contamination.
Water Heater Malfunction
If your water heater produces strange noises or lukewarm water, it could be a sign of a malfunctioning unit. A faulty water heater can also lead to leaks and cause damage to your home. An emergency plumber can help diagnose and fix the problem, ensuring you have hot water again as soon as possible. Delaying the repair could lead to more extensive damage and higher repair costs.
Frozen Pipes
During the winter months, your pipes can freeze and lead to burst pipes and water damage. If you notice low water pressure or no water at all, it’s important to call an emergency plumber immediately. In the meantime, turn off your water supply and electricity to prevent any electrical hazards. Attempting to thaw frozen pipes on your own with a heat source, such as a blowtorch, could lead to further damage and even a fire. Thus, always rely on an emergency plumber for assistance.
Plumbing emergencies can be a nightmare for homeowners, and knowing when to call an emergency plumber is essential. Delaying repairs could lead to more extensive damage and costly repairs. By recognizing the warning signs, you can take immediate action to prevent further damage and ensure the safety of you and your family.
